Imagine a world where your unique genetic makeup can be used to tailor your medical care, and where illnesses and disease are treated with pinpoint accuracy. Join us at our next McGill News webcast, in partnership with the Victor Phillip Dahdaleh Institute of Genomic Medicine, when three McGill professors at the forefront of the genomic revolution now underway explore the opportunities and ethical pitfalls behind genetics, immunotherapy and personalized medicine. They will discuss the various ways in which these scientific advances promise to revolutionize how we think about and treat diseases, from diabetes to cancer.
